VanErp Pours in 26 to Lead Lady Battlers to Win Over Ashby

Battle Lake hosted Ashby in a Little Eight Conference girls’ basketball contest on Thursday night with the Battlers taking a 61-42 win over the Arrows. 

Grace VanErp scored 26 points to lead the lady Battlers and Ady Tysdal was also in double digits with 19.  Erika Heibel added 9 points.

“Our girls played a really nice all-around game tonight on our home floor,” commented Head Coach Dave Marso of Battle Lake.  “We were able to get out to an early lead and keep that lead throughout the game.  By the half we were ahead, 33-22.  Early in the second half we were able to maintain the double digit lead, but not really put any more separation between us and the Arrows.  At the midway point of the half, we had a small run that extended the lead and we finished with a 61-42 victory.  I was really pleased with our defensive effort tonight.” 

Ashby was led by Celi Nelson with 15 points and Catherine Koefod with 11.

“We could not keep up with VanErp tonight,” said Ashby Head Coach Kip Nelson.  “She played really well on both ends for the court.  We hung in there, played hard, but we did not have an answer for her.  I am still proud of the way our girls are fighting, there is no give up, which is really nice to see.”
